      Meaning of the first name
      Ashanta

      Origin 
      African, Predominantly in Ghana

      Meaning 
      Thankful or Grateful

      Variations 
      Ashantae, Ashantay, Lashanta

      The name Ashanta is of African origin, primarily associated with the Akan ethnic group in Ghana. It conveys meanings of thankfulness or gratitude, reflecting a cultural emphasis on appreciation and acknowledgment of life’s blessings. Names in many African cultures often carry significant meanings that connect individuals to their heritage, values, and family legacy, making Ashanta not only a personal identifier but also a representation of cultural identity.

      Historically, names in African societies have played a crucial role in defining social and familial structures. In the context of Ghana, particularly among the Akan people, names are often bestowed based on circumstances surrounding a child's birth or the characteristics valued by the family. As a name meaning thankful or grateful, Ashanta carries historical significance as it reflects the community's attitude towards life, spirituality, and the importance of community ties. This name has likely been passed down through generations, preserving its origins and values while also adapting to the needs of contemporary society.

      In modern-day contexts, the name Ashanta remains relatively popular within Ghana and among the African diaspora. It is increasingly recognized in broader global communities, reflecting a growing appreciation for African names and their meanings. As societies become more interconnected, names like Ashanta symbolize a bridge between cultures, inviting curiosity about their origins and significance. Additionally, the values of gratitude and thankfulness associated with Ashanta resonate universally, making it a meaningful choice for parents seeking names that convey positivity and appreciation.
